What Amazfit Does Well

Multi-week battery life across T-Rex, GTR and Cheetah lines (T-Rex Ultra 20+ days typical)

T-Rex Ultra matches the Fenix on MIL-STD-810H durability and battery at roughly one-third the price

Helio Strap + Helio Ring deliver 24/7 HRV and recovery without a subscription

FIT file export via the Zepp app keeps training data portable

AI-enhanced Zepp Flow natural-language interface and built-in Zepp Coach running plans

Where Amazfit Falls Short

Zepp Coach covers only running — no adaptive cycling, triathlon, HYROX or ultra plans

PAI-based load model is less scientifically grounded than Garmin's Firstbeat-powered Training Load and HRV Status

Structured workout authoring is limited versus Garmin or TrainingPeaks-style libraries

No cycling-accessory ecosystem — no power-meter stack, no Edge-class bike computer, no satellite communicator

Firmware support on older models tapers faster than Garmin's multi-year feature-update cadence

Closed on-device coaching: no multi-model AI, no race-date back-planning, no life-schedule awareness

Operational HQ in Hefei, China — data residency may matter for EU/US enterprise or regulated-profession athletes
